Output 21dbfefb8f5826bab7bae0376801bc53962b70186f117b56055d5b95cc1a1235:6

value
27848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c63a3a3a31c9a5b59059ea32c7422cf6501ada6d OP_EQUAL
address
3Km9UEtqCwEY5F2tHBFBoYfXHYpxwwrcog
transaction
21dbfefb8f5826bab7bae0376801bc53962b70186f117b56055d5b95cc1a1235
spent
true